91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

Ruby代碼安全能自動防護嗎

小樊
82
2024-11-05 19:01:25
欄目: 編程語言

Ruby代碼安全主要依賴于開發者編寫的代碼質量、安全編碼實踐以及使用的庫和框架的安全性。雖然有一些工具和技術可以幫助提高Ruby代碼的安全性,但不能保證完全自動防護所有安全威脅。以下是一些可以提高Ruby代碼安全性的方法:

  1. 遵循安全編碼實踐:確保代碼遵循最佳安全實踐,例如輸入驗證、輸出編碼、錯誤處理、訪問控制等。

  2. 使用安全庫和框架:選擇經過社區審查的、經過安全審計的庫和框架,以減少已知的安全漏洞。

  3. 定期更新和修補:定期更新Ruby運行時環境、庫和框架,以修復已知的安全漏洞。

  4. 代碼審查:定期進行代碼審查,以便發現和修復潛在的安全問題。

  5. 安全測試:使用自動化安全測試工具(如靜態應用程序安全測試(SAST)和動態應用程序安全測試(DAST))來檢測潛在的安全漏洞。

  6. 輸入驗證和過濾:對所有用戶輸入進行驗證和過濾,以防止注入攻擊(如SQL注入、跨站腳本攻擊(XSS)等)。

  7. 使用安全通信:確保使用安全的通信協議(如HTTPS),以防止中間人攻擊和數據泄露。

  8. 限制訪問權限:實施適當的訪問控制策略,以限制對敏感數據和操作的訪問。

  9. 日志和監控:記錄關鍵操作和事件,以便在發生安全事件時進行分析和調查。

  10. 定期備份:定期備份應用程序和數據,以防止數據丟失和損壞。

總之,Ruby代碼安全需要開發者、庫和框架維護者以及安全專家的共同努力。雖然有一些工具可以幫助提高安全性,但不能保證完全自動防護所有安全威脅。

0
台江县| 老河口市| 焉耆| 台南县| 乐业县| 惠东县| 漠河县| 崇明县| 景泰县| 象山县| 卢龙县| 和田市| 长沙县| 美姑县| 贵港市| 新民市| 盐亭县| 漳浦县| 绿春县| 乌鲁木齐市| 上蔡县| 阜康市| 晋宁县| 客服| 穆棱市| 来宾市| 嘉鱼县| 苍溪县| 习水县| 南开区| 永登县| 门头沟区| 阜阳市| 新丰县| 封丘县| 武宁县| 新津县| 枝江市| 襄垣县| 康定县| 普宁市|